    Item Description

    FOR SALE
     

    Salvex is offering a complete Boeing 737 Classic Landing Gear Shipset removed from Boeing 737-400 aircraft N403YK. The package includes one Nose Landing Gear Assembly, one Left-Hand Main Landing Gear Assembly, and one Right-Hand Main Landing Gear Assembly.

    The assemblies have recently undergone inspection and testing and are accompanied by Transport Canada Authorized Release Certificates (Form One), making this an attractive acquisition opportunity for operators, MRO facilities, leasing companies, landing gear overhaul providers, and aircraft teardown specialists supporting the Boeing 737 Classic fleet.
     

    The shipset includes significant remaining life on major structural components and can support fleet maintenance programs, overhaul exchanges, spare provisioning, and landing gear asset management requirements.
     

    Key Asset Details

    PNDescription
    65-73762-21Nose Landing Gear Assembly
    65-73761-121LH Main Landing Gear Assembly
    65-73761-122RH Main Landing Gear Assembly

    Source documents identify the assemblies as Boeing 737-300/400 landing gear assets.
     

    Utilization Summary
     

    Nose Landing Gear

    • TSO: 8,671 Cycles
    • Remaining to overhaul: approximately 12,329 Cycles
    • Last reset date: July 26, 2019

     

    Left Main Landing Gear

    • TSO: 8,131 Cycles
    • Remaining to overhaul: approximately 12,869 Cycles

     

    Right Main Landing Gear

    • TSO: 12,519 Cycles
    • Remaining to overhaul: approximately 8,481 Cycles
